Company Profile

SymbolBMYILMN
Company NameBristol-Myers Squibb CompanyIllumina, Inc.
CountryUnited StatesUnited States
GICS SectorHealth CareHealth Care
GICS IndustryPharmaceuticalsLife Sciences Tools & Services
Market Capitalization97.40 billion USD16.01 billion USD
ExchangeNYSENasdaqGS
Listing DateJune 1, 1972July 28, 2000
Security TypeCommon StockCommon Stock

Profitability at a Glance

SymbolBMYILMN
Return on Equity (TTM)29.57%55.15%
Return on Assets (TTM)5.41%20.47%
Net Profit Margin (TTM)10.59%29.37%
Operating Profit Margin (TTM)17.82%30.21%
Gross Profit Margin (TTM)73.92%66.55%

Financial Strength at a Glance

SymbolBMYILMN
Current Ratio (MRQ)1.211.81
Quick Ratio (MRQ)1.111.28
Debt-to-Equity Ratio (MRQ)2.820.88
Interest Coverage Ratio (TTM)-4.77-2.28
